Fontodi is a certified organic farm and covers 170 hectares, of which more than 80 are planted with vines. The principles of naturalness and sustainability inspire the agriculture that is practised: not only are no synthetic chemical products used, but an attempt is made to make the most of the company's internal resources by reducing external inputs. For example, the vineyards are fertilised using compost produced by combining pruning residues and manure from the farm's own Chianina breeding. Name | Fontodi Chianti Classico Gran Selezione Vigna del Sorbo Panzano 2021 |
---|---|
Type | Red organic still |
Denomination | Chianti Classico DOCG |
Vintage | 2021 |
Size | 0,75 l |
Alcohol content | 14.5% by volume |
Grape varieties | 100% Sangiovese |
Country | Italy |
Region | Tuscany |
Vendor | Fontodi |
Origin | Vineyard "Vigna del Sorbo", Town of Greve in Chianti (Florence). |
Climate | Exposure: South-West. |
Cultivation system | Guyot. |
Plants per hectare | 3,500-6,000. |
Wine making | Spontaneous fermentation with indigenous yeasts and maceration in stainless steel tanks with punch-down and thermal control for over 3 weeks. |
Aging | In partly new TronƧais and Allier barriques for 24 months. |
Allergens | Contains sulphites |
